Solar energy can significantly reduce electricity bills and contribute to a greener environment. However, harnessing the full potential of solar power often requires an added component: battery storage. This guide will provide you with the fundamentals of solar battery systems and why they are becoming increasingly popular for homeowners.
Batteries play a key role in storing the energy created by your solar panels during daylight hours. This stored energy can then be drawn upon at night or during periods of low sunlight, ensuring a continuous and reliable power supply for your home.

Getting Started with DIY Solar Battery Banks
Embarking on your solar power journey can be awesome, and constructing a battery bank is a key step in harnessing that clean energy. While it may seem daunting at first, building a basic solar power battery bank is achievable for even beginners with the right tools and guidance. This article will walk you through the essential components you'll need, along with clear steps to guide your construction process.
- {First|,Let's start by|We begin with| gathering the necessary components for your solar power battery bank:
- Solar panels - These convert sunlight into usable energy.
- A charge controller is essential for regulating the flow of electricity from your solar panels to your batteries, ensuring they don't get overcharged.
- Choose batteries that can handle your power requirements.
- Wire and connectors - These connect the various components of your battery bank together.
- A mounting system - This securely fastens your solar panels in place, ideally facing south (in the northern hemisphere) for maximum sunlight exposure.
